About World Volunteers Kenya (WVK)
World Volunteering Kenya (WVK), registered as Kenya Local Community Development Project (KELCODEP), is a non-profit, Non-Governmental Organization started to improve the quality of life in the Kenyan communities. We are Kenyan based-Organization facilitating between local communities, Organizations, and both international and local volunteers to participate in voluntary work in Kenya.
There is quite a tremendous difference volunteers could make in helping local organizations achieve their goals in the areas of health, education and the local economy. We are based in Nairobi but run projects throughout the country.

About the Position
The Travel Generalist (TG) shall be charged with the management of all travel arrangements for staff and volunteers to and from the field project areas.
He/ she shall ensure that the means chosen are not only generally safe and appropriate for the particular area the visit is being made but equally cost-effective.
He/ she shall also ensure that all vehicles owned or managed by WVK on behalf of various partners are kept in good working order at all times.
The travel generalist shall be the pivotal support reference point with regards to any travel to be arranged for or by WVK.

Duties and Responsibilities
- Make airport transfer arrangements for all volunteers.
- Arrange for the safe delivery of volunteers within the country on assignment to their projects using the appropriate means.
- Make bookings, cancellations or reschedule for travel arrangements of both staff and volunteers under WVK.
- Maintain proper legal documentation of all volunteers travelling by any means provided by WVK.
- Conduct training and ensure that volunteers are familiar with the available travel options within their area of project implementation.
- Train volunteers on public safety of their own self and property while operating in the projects.
- Keep volunteers updated on any travel advisories issued by their Governments and follow the right documentation procedure for ensuring the volunteers continue working in the projects safely.
- Deal with any complaints or feedback relating to any travel arrangements made for WVK staff or the volunteers and keep all parties well informed on any particular issue relating to their travel.
- Conduct any other tasks relating to travel by WVK staff and volunteers as may be necessary from time to time.
